Boiler room fire tackled in Trinity

Shortly after 9 pm, reports came in to the emergency services’ combined control centre regarding the incident and two vehicles crewed by nine firefighters were dispatched to the address.

En-route, it was deemed that water supplies were very limited around the vicinity of the affected property and a water carrier was also dispatched from the Fire and Rescue Service’s St Helier station.

When crews arrived, two firefighters wearing breathing apparatus entered the affected property and extinguished the flames using water jets. Crews remained at the scene until 11 pm to ensure that the fire was completely out.

It is believed that the fire started in an electrical appliance housed inside of the boiler room.
